Gunman holds up Northwest Austin movie theater

Police are hunting for a masked gunman who robbed a movie theater in broad daylight.

It happened at the Arbor Cinema on Great Hills near Jollyville Road, just north of the Arboretum Friday morning. The theater remains closed.

Police say the robber entered the building with a gun, tied up the two employees inside and took money from the safe before he escaped. It's unclear if he fled on foot or in a car.

After the robbery, one of the employees was able to free herself and call 911.

Police arrived a short time later. They called out the canine unit to search the movie theater but no one was inside.

Police stopped several cars and detained the drivers, but they were later released.

The Arbor Cinema is not known for big blockbuster movies, but rather more artsy ones. Jon Bayh has been going there for years because of the alternative films.

"I came to see Boys in Striped Pajamas," he said

So when a daring masked gunman entered the movie theater Monday morning and tied up two employees before taking off with cash people were shocked.

"You wouldn't think a movie theater in the morning would be prime place to hit," said Bayh.

Police Sgt. Richard Stressing said the robber was brazen.

"This one tied them up had a weapon it was a little bit more than normal robbery," he said.

Dave Swenson owns the nearby Arbor Car Wash and Lube Center. Police detained one of his employees.

"It was pretty scary for him," he said.

The employee had gone on his break when police stopped him. He was driving in the movie theater parking lot about the same time as the robbery. He was later released.

"He has since gone home it shook him up pretty good," Swenson said.

Swenson has a surveillance system at his car wash and can usually see what's going on. But he didn't see anything on this morning. Police even stopped by for a look.

"Police have been in to look at our cameras to see if they could notice anybody in the area," he said.

The suspect is described as white, about 5’11” tall, with a thin build. He was last seen wearing black sweat pants over a pair of blue jeans, white tennis shoes, a green jacket and eyeglasses. If you have any information, call CrimeStoppers at 472-TIPS.
